Deep Foundation Installation in Greenville, SC
Deep foundation installation services provide the essential support needed for a variety of construction projects, including home expansions, new builds, and structural repairs. This process involves installing specialized support systems, such as piles or drilled shafts, to ensure stability in areas with challenging soil conditions or where heavy loads are involved. Property owners typically seek this service to prevent future settlement issues, enhance the safety of their structures, and ensure long-term durability of their investments.
Before requesting deep foundation installation, property owners should consider factors like the type of soil on their site, the weight and design of the structure, and any existing foundation concerns. Understanding the scope of the project, including the depth and number of supports required, can help clarify the process and set expectations. Consulting with experienced professionals can provide valuable insights into the best foundation solutions tailored to the specific needs of the property.

Common Deep Foundation Installation Jobs
Deep foundation installation supports the stability of new home constructions and major renovations.
Pile driving involves inserting steel or concrete piles to transfer loads to stable soil layers.
drilled shafts create strong, deep supports for structures like bridges and high-rise buildings.
Helical piers provide quick, reliable foundation support for decks, additions, and repairs.
Underpinning strengthens existing foundations that may be settling or experiencing movement.
Micro piles are ideal for difficult soil conditions or limited space projects requiring deep support.
Deep Foundation Installation Questions
What types of projects require deep foundation installation? Deep foundations are typically used for large structures, home additions, or properties with unstable soil conditions to ensure stability and support.
How does deep foundation installation benefit property owners? It provides a strong, stable base that helps prevent settling, shifting, or structural issues over time.
What soil conditions are suitable for deep foundation work? Deep foundations are effective in areas with poor soil stability, such as loose or sandy soils, where shallow foundations may not provide enough support.
What are common types of deep foundations used in construction? Common types include drilled shafts, piles, and caissons, each suited for different load requirements and site conditions.
